注册 | 登录 忘记密码? 51cto首页 | 博客 | 论坛 | 招聘
热点文章 IB客座主编(四)美国西蒙公..
 帮助

MySQL5与Tomcat-5.5的常用配置文件


2007-06-05 15:05:06
 标签:MySQL Tomcat   [推送到技术圈]

版权声明:原创作品,允许转载,转载时请务必以超链接形式标明文章 原始出处 、作者信息和本声明。否则将追究法律责任。http://lavasoft.blog.51cto.com/62575/29057
MySQL5与Tomcat-5.5的常用配置文件
 
自己看的,我比较健忘,配置多次了,还是不能默写,保存在这里以后查看复制方便。。。。。。
 
一、MySQL5 配置相关
 
my.ini
-------------------------------------------------------
#[WinMySQLAdmin]
#Server=D:/mysql-5.0.37-win32/bin/mysqld.exe
 
[mysqld]
# set basedir to your installation path
#basedir=D:/mysql-5.0.37-win32
# set datadir to the location of your data directory
port = 3306
key_buffer = 16K
max_allowed_packet = 1M
table_cache = 4
sort_buffer_size = 64K
read_buffer_size = 256K
read_rnd_buffer_size = 256K
net_buffer_length = 2K
thread_stack = 64K
datadir=data
default-character-set=gbk
init_connect='SET AUTOCOMMIT=0'
default-table-type=InnoDB
init_connect='set completion_type=1'
 
[client]
default-character-set=gbk
-------------------------------------------------------
 
二、Tomcat-5.5配置相关
 
tomcat-users.xml
-------------------------------------------------------
<?xml version='1.0' encoding='utf-8'?>
<tomcat-users>
  <role rolename="manager"/>
  <role rolename="admin"/>
  <user username="root" password="leizhimin" roles="manager,admin"/>
  <user username="manager" password="leizhimin" roles="manager"/>
  <user username="admin" password="leizhimin" roles="admin"/>
</tomcat-users>
-------------------------------------------------------
 
server.xml
-------------------------------------------------------
......
    <Connector port="8080" maxHttpHeaderSize="8192" URIEncoding="GBK"
               maxThreads="150" minSpareThreads="25" maxSpareThreads="75"
               enableLookups="false" redirectPort="8443" acceptCount="100"
               connectionTimeout="20000" disableUploadTimeout="true" />
......
-------------------------------------------------------
 
catalina.bat
-------------------------------------------------------
......
set JAVA_HOME=D:\j2sdk15
set CALSSPATH=.;D:\j2sdk15\tools.jar;D:\j2sdk15\dt.jar
set JAVA_OPTS=-Xdebug -Xnoagent -Djava.compiler=NONE -Xrunjdwp:transport=dt_socket,address=9999,suspend=n,server=y
......
-------------------------------------------------------
 
context.xml
-------------------------------------------------------
<!-- The contents of this file will be loaded for each web application -->
<Context privileged='true'>
    <Resource name="jdbc/zfvimsds"
        auth="Container"
        type="javax.sql.DataSource"
        driverClassName="com.ibm.db2.jcc.DB2Driver"
        url="jdbc:db2://192.168.3.8:50000/zfvims"
        username="zfvims"
        password="leizhimin"
        maxIdle="30"
        maxWait="10000"
        maxActive="100"
        removeAbandoned="true"
        removeAbandonedTimeout="60"
        logAbandoned="true"/>
</Context>
-------------------------------------------------------
 
自动部署脚本、数据源访问代码
-------------------------------------------------------
###下面的批处理脚本放到webapp下面运行
rd /s /q zvfims
rd /s /q ..\work\Catalina\localhost\zvfims
del /q zvfims.war
..\bin\catalina start
 
 
Context ctx = new InitialContext();
DataSource ds = (DataSource) ctx.lookup("java:comp/env/jdbc/zfvimsds");
con = ds.getConnection();
-------------------------------------------------------
 
 
 
 

本文出自 “熔 岩” 博客,请务必保留此出处http://lavasoft.blog.51cto.com/62575/29057






    文章评论
 
2007-06-05 21:47:53
我顶,不是吧,这么多东西还需要默写啊??我都看不懂

 

发表评论

昵   称:
验证码:  点击图片可刷新验证码  博客过2级,无需填写验证码
内   容: